Output 9c8515982f5b824fc8bed7b2f22058801f06b6e6980ffd5a61b99bbe6b9f15b3:1

value
588136
script pubkey
OP_HASH160 OP_PUSHBYTES_20 80c0029686fd4df215a56ee983531f25717ed960 OP_EQUAL
address
3DRnSCDz2L1McDJGqArzqNVzKjeY9bHyZR
transaction
9c8515982f5b824fc8bed7b2f22058801f06b6e6980ffd5a61b99bbe6b9f15b3
spent
true